Abstract: The general equations describing the effect of lateral interactions on diffusion of particles adsorbed or coadsorbed on a two-dimensional lattice were derived and published by the author of this Letter in the eighties. A. Tarasenko claims that those equations are ”wrong” and presents his own equations. I show that the latter equations are identical to the former ones, and accordingly Tarasenko's claim is invalid. Some other shortcomings of Tarasenko's reports are indicated and discussed. © 2020 Elsevier Ltd
